i don't see why west brom are up there. they have lost a lot of there best players and haven't replaced them with anyone good

My mate went to see them play a friendly at Sixfields last week and was very impressed with them. They won 5-1 with two goals from their new signing Teixeira and fielded a fairly decent side with Gera, Teixeira and Greening in midfield, Phillips up front and Ellington on the bench amongst others. I reckon they will be up there again.

So many Championship clubs have sold there better players like Chopra, Koumas, Bent, Young, Earnshaw, Cook, Claude Davis, Jagielka, Chris Baird, Kamara, Nugent etc etc. That has drastically weakened many sides as the replacements being brought in are nowhere near the quality they sold as expected.

Of course the relegated sides should be up there as they usually are but I think this will be another tight season that will have a few surprises.
